
Managing Directors comments:
We are excited with the progress made during the March Quarterly 2023. The beginning of the year was a big step change as we evolved to become Thor Energy Plc. Whilst we will be progressing our gold and copper projects in Australia, our philosophy will be to focus on the ‘green energy’ economy with our uranium and vanadium projects in both Utah and Colorado in the United States of America.
We were delighted to receive the vanadium assay results for the selection of physical samples sent for analysis. The assay results at the Wedding Bell and Radium Mountain project confirmed the uranium mineralisation determined by downhole gamma and highlight broader enriched vanadium halos of up to 0.27% vanadium. These vanadium-rich halos are typical of this style of ‘Salt Wash’ sandstone-hosted uranium mineralisation.
Drill permitting is underway for our next round of drilling at Wedding Bell, and initial drilling at Vanadium King. A close-spaced airborne radiometric and magnetics survey will occur at all three projects in the United States once we believe the conditions are suitably dry to progress. We anticipate this will happen in the upcoming weeks.
We were pleased to announce earlier this week the Rare Earth Element discovery at our Alford East project, with a review indicating that eight out of the nine 2021 diamond drill holes have shallow, wide zones of highly enriched REE results within copper-rich oxides zones of IOCG style mineralisation. When compared to peers, these results compare very favourably in terms of depth, thickness, and grade.
We recently announced our ANT survey at the Alford West project was extremely successful in subsurface mapping. The use of the ExoSphere by Fleet® enabled the survey to be more efficient in exploration, minimising the environmental impact and improving drill targeting. We believe the subsurface ANT results will be integrated with historical drilling data to generate a new drilling program that can target higher-grade oxide copper-gold and REE mineralisation.
We look forward to updating the market as the subsurface maps are further refined with drill targets.”- Nicole Galloway Warland, Managing Director, Thor Energy Plc
